What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an IT Security Int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as an IT Security Intern, you typically need foundational knowledge of cybersecurity principles, networking, and operating systems, often gained through coursework or a related degree program. Familiarity with tools such as Wireshark, basic scripting languages, and security frameworks like NIST or ISO/IEC 27001 is highly beneficial. Strong analytical thinking, attention to detail, and eagerness to learn are essential soft skills for this role. These skills and qualities are vital for effectively identifying vulnerabilities and supporting the protection of an organization’s information assets.

What is an IT Security Internship?

An IT Security Internship is a temporary position, usually for students or recent graduates, that allows individuals to gain practical experience in cybersecurity under the supervision of experienced professionals. Interns typically assist with tasks such as monitoring network security, conducting vulnerability assessments, and helping implement security measures. The goal is to provide hands-on exposure to protecting information systems from cyber threats, while developing technical and analytical skills. Such internships are valuable stepping stones toward a career in IT security or cybersecurity.

What types of projects and responsibilities can I expect during an IT Security internship?

As an IT Security intern, you'll typically assist with tasks such as monitoring network traffic for suspicious activity, helping to identify and remediate vulnerabilities, and supporting the implementation of security protocols. You may participate in security audits, work with senior analysts to review incident reports, and help update documentation for compliance purposes. Interns often collaborate closely with IT, network, and compliance teams, providing a valuable opportunity to learn from experienced professionals and gain hands-on exposure to real-world security challenges.
